WinRobot3连接设备失败的常见原因之一是USB驱动未正确安装或版本不兼容。部分Windows系统在连接机器人设备时未能自动识别,导致设备管理器中出现黄色警告标志。建议检查并手动安装官方提供的ADB或USB驱动,同时确认开发人员选项中的USB调试已开启。此外,使用劣质数据线或连接至电脑前置USB端口也可能引发通信不稳定,推荐更换为原装线缆并接入主板背板USB接口以提升连接可靠性。
1条回答 默认 最新
远方之巅 2025-10-31 09:06关注1. 问题背景与现象描述
在使用 WinRobot3 进行自动化测试或设备控制时,连接目标设备是首要步骤。然而,许多用户反馈在连接过程中出现“设备未识别”或“连接失败”的提示。通过设备管理器排查,常发现设备被识别为未知硬件,并带有黄色感叹号警告标志。
- 设备管理器中显示“未知设备”或“Android Phone”带黄色警告
- WinRobot3 软件界面提示“无法建立ADB连接”
- 部分Windows系统(如Win10 LTSC、Win11家庭版)自动驱动安装失败
2. 常见原因分析
导致此类问题的核心因素可分为软件与硬件两个层面:
- USB驱动未正确安装:Windows未能加载适配的ADB Interface驱动
- 驱动版本不兼容:旧版驱动与新设备协议不匹配
- 开发者选项未开启USB调试:设备端未授权调试模式
- 物理连接不稳定:劣质数据线或供电不足的USB端口
- 前置USB接口供电/信号衰减:机箱前置接口稳定性差
3. 深度排查流程图
graph TD A[连接设备至PC] --> B{设备管理器是否识别?} B -- 否 --> C[手动安装官方ADB驱动] B -- 是 --> D{是否有黄色警告?} D -- 是 --> E[更新或重装USB驱动] D -- 否 --> F{USB调试已开启?} F -- 否 --> G[进入设置->开发者选项开启] F -- 是 --> H{更换原装线并接背板USB} H --> I[尝试重新连接] I --> J[成功连接]4. 解决方案实施步骤
步骤 操作内容 工具/资源 1 启用设备开发者选项与USB调试 手机设置 → 关于手机 → 连续点击“版本号”7次 2 下载官方ADB USB驱动 Google USB Driver 或厂商定制驱动(如华为HiSuite驱动) 3 通过设备管理器手动更新驱动 右键黄色设备 → 更新驱动 → 浏览计算机驱动文件夹 4 替换为原装数据线 确保支持数据传输而非仅充电 5 连接至主板背板USB 3.0及以上接口 避免使用集线器或延长线 6 验证ADB连接状态 adb devices命令查看设备列表7 重启WinRobot3服务 关闭后重新启动主程序 8 检查Windows Update补丁 安装KB5004318等系统更新以修复USB兼容性问题 5. 高级调试技巧
对于资深IT工程师,可进一步通过以下方式深入诊断:
- 使用
devcon.exe工具命令行扫描和删除异常USB设备实例 - 抓取
tracelog日志分析驱动加载过程 - 在注册表中检查
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\USB下设备是否存在冲突 - 部署组策略禁止自动驱动更新,防止系统覆盖自定义驱动
- 利用Wireshark捕获USB通信包,分析握手阶段失败原因
本回答被题主选为最佳回答 , 对您是否有帮助呢?解决 无用评论 打赏 举报